Output 7aad83cd0c0f3eebf82669ba5b73047b30ccfef21c8cdca8a4d0b1324175c23d:1

value
24776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8411cae9bbec4126478cfb1c04dfdcb9229d20e9 OP_EQUAL
address
3DjLS7rFTMhZBPfBNAQw97fYHjjKJSroUA
transaction
7aad83cd0c0f3eebf82669ba5b73047b30ccfef21c8cdca8a4d0b1324175c23d
confirmations
94586
spent
true